Output d59a8bf81e761265b8439d74f895de35260e37c538c866ffdbb8411bedafc1e0:1

value
10709515
script pubkey
OP_0 OP_PUSHBYTES_20 62e6100416b1a19bedc60dd5dc3d410a7e781a7a
address
ltc1qvtnpqpqkkxsehmwxph2ac02ppfl8sxn639tpd6
transaction
d59a8bf81e761265b8439d74f895de35260e37c538c866ffdbb8411bedafc1e0
spent
true